360Science™: Atomic and Electron Structure with Light
Concepts:
 Atomic emission spectrum, electron transitions, structure of the atom, phosphorescence, electron energy levels, chemiluminescence
Outcomes: Students make connections about the electrons in different spectrum tubes when photons are emitted by viewing their emission spectra with the spectroscope in the 3D activity. Each elemental gas in the spectrum tubes has a unique emission spectra, essentially a unique fingerprint that identifies the element. In addition, phosphorescence and chemiluminescence activities solidify their understanding of atomic structure.
Associated Phenomena: Colors in Fireworks
